March 2, 2010 - Roush Yates Engines Hires Bucky Gregory as VP of Sales and Marketing

Roush Yates Engines is expanding once again with the addition of Bucky Gregory to their Performance Parts department.  Roush Yates Performance Parts, a division of Roush Yates Engines, is a complete parts store that supplies local racers and the general public with new and used quality racing parts.  

Roush Yates Performance Parts was formed in 2008 to create efficiency at Roush Yates Engines and to aid other race teams by allowing them access to high quality parts at discounted prices.  The store features a knowledgeable staff that has been in the racing industry for many years and is proud to provide the public with the same high performance parts used in NASCAR’s top series at competitive prices.

Nascar: At Ford Racing, Quality (Control) Is Job One
By Mark Yost
4 February 2010
The Wall Street Journal
(Copyright (c) 2010, Dow Jones & Company, Inc.)

Mooresville, N.C. -- The Nascar season kicks off this weekend in Daytona, Fla., and Ford Motor Co. is hoping to return to championship form. Ford has a competent stable of drivers, with Carl Edwards and Matt Kenseth among them, but its title chances may very well rest with a 57-year-old former middle-school teacher named Mary Ann Mauldwin.
